This study investigated the effects of fermentable fiber and polyphenol supplementation on mood and cognition following rapid ascent to simulated 4300 m. Healthy adults (n = 13, 21 ± 3 years) participated in a randomized, placebo-controlled crossover study consisting of three, 2-week phases separated by ≥1 week. Food products containing the fiber and polyphenol supplement or placebo were consumed during each phase.

Unlabelled: Insulin resistance has been associated with acute mountain sickness (AMS) risk, but the influence of active ascent is unclear.
Methods: Thirty-two unacclimatized Soldiers (23±4yr; 80±14 kg) were tested at baseline residence (BLR), hiked ~5 km (n=16) or were driven (n=16) to 4,300 m, and stayed for 4 days (~66 h). Venous blood was taken each morning at BLR and during high altitude (HA) exposure days 2-4 (HA2-4) and the evening on day 1 at HA (HA1).

Chronic high-altitude disease (CHAD) is primarily driven by oxidative damage and inflammation. Hydrogen-rich water (HRW) is a novel functional food with demonstrated antioxidant and anti-inflammatory properties. However, its potential effects on inflammation and oxidative stress in CHAD remain unexplored.

Chronic exposure to high altitude leads to increases in hemoglobin mass (Hbmass), which may improve exercise performance and decrease acute mountain sickness (AMS) symptoms. We evaluated the influence of intravenous iron or erythropoietin (EPO) treatment on Hbmass, exercise performance, and AMS during a 14-day exposure to 3094 m. Thirty-nine participants (12F) completed the study conducted in Eugene, Oregon (sea level (SL), 130 m) and Leadville, Colorado (3094 m).

Hypoxia can adversely affect multiple organ systems. This study investigated the impact of intermittent hypoxia on serotonin levels and depression-like behaviors across distinct neuroanatomical regions. Sixteen adult female Wistar albino rats were divided into two groups: control ( = 8) and hypoxia ( = 8).
